教程示例网站:https://thomaz529.github.io
一、效果图
二、代码
graticuleGrid(lon, lat) {
if (lon < 180 && lon > 0 && lat < 90 && lat > 0) {
viewer.entities.removeAll();
// 每隔30°绘制一条经度线
for (let lang = -180; lang <= 180; lang += lon) {
let text = "";
if (lang === 0) {
text = "0";
}
text += lang === 0 ? "" : "" + lang + "°";
if (lang === -180) {
text = "";
}
viewer.entities.add({
position: